Arwel Huw Morgan: Antonio

Previous Welsh National Opera Roles
Giorgio I Puritani, Angelotti Tosca, Hobson Peter Grimes, Lictor Poppea, Don Fernando Fidelio and Parson The Cunning little Vixen Leporello Don Giovanni and Paolo Simon Boccanegra.


Arwel Morgan’s career has taken him from Monteverdi to Birtwhistle and from the baritone role of Sharpless in Madame Butterfly to the bass role of Osmin in Seraglio.

A native of Ystalyfera in the Swansea Valley, Arwel graduated in chemistry from Imperial College London. After winning the bass competition in the National eisteddfod in Wrexham in 1976, Arwel was invited to join Welsh National Opera.

He then took up a principal contract at English National Opera, where for more than ten years he undertook a wide variety of mostly bass-baritone repertoire including the title roles of Figaro, Falstaff and Don Pasquale.

Other roles include. Snug in Midsummer Nights Dream for both Rome Opera and the Aix-en-Provence Festival, Don Bartolo in Nozze di Figaro for Opera Zuid in Maastricht, Don Bartolo in Barber of Seville for the Spier Festival in South Africa, Fabrizio in the Thieving Magpie for Opera North and Zaccaria in a concert performance of Nabucco for the National Eisteddfod of Wales.
